Major Crash Officers are investigating a fatal crash at McLaren Vale on Saturday night.


About 11.10pm, Saturday 19 October, police and SA Ambulance were called to Victor Harbor Road near the intersection of Seaview Road after reports two pedestrians had been struck by a car.


Sadly a woman aged 59 from Allenby Gardens died at the scene. A man also aged 59 from Allenby Gardens was taken to the Flinders Medical Centre with non-life threatening injuries.


The driver of a Holden Utility, a 78-year-old man from Willunga, was taken to hospital with minor injuries and is assisting police with their investigation.


Anyone who may have seen a man and woman walking along Victor Harbor Road in the vicinity of Seaview Road around the time of the crash and has not yet spoken to police is asked to contact Crime Stoppers on 1800 333 000 or online at www.crimestopperssa.com.au


The road toll now stands at 87 compared to 57 at the same time last year.


Police target mobile phone use

South Australian Police will this week target motorists who refuse to put their phone away behind the wheel during Operation Fatal Distraction.


Any motorist found using a handheld mobile phone, interacting with social media, or showing any other driver behaviour that can cause a lapse in concentration, will run the risk of being issued with an expiation notice during the statewide blitz.


When the operation last ran in August there were 483 expiation notices issued for distraction-based offences, including mobile phone use.


Superintendent Robert Gray, Officer in Charge of the Traffic Services Branch, hopes to see fewer drivers doing the wrong thing this time around.


“Research shows that using a mobile phone while driving increases the risk of crashing by at least four times,” he says.


“Distraction is one of the biggest killers of South Australian drivers, and yet there is still a section of our motoring community who are not listening to our warnings."
